For a decade, Andy Nakayama offered his culinary expertise to the Tataki Japanese Restaurant in Elsterwick. However, a decade were but a chapter in his gastronomic saga. His journey extends over three decades, with the first 20 years dedicated to honing his skills and absorbing the culinary culture in Tokyo, the heart of Japan. That vast experience, merged with a subsequent 10-year stint in Melbourne, has shaped a unique style. Chef Andy intricately weaves traditional Japanese cooking with the modern trends of the dining world.
